At what layer in the OSI model are hardware addresses referenced?
Hardware addresses, commonly referred to as MAC (Media Access Control) addresses, are used at the Data Link layer of the OSI model. This layer is responsible for node-to-node data transfer and physical addressing. Devices such as switches operate at this layer to forward data based on MAC addresses.
